Buster,
Hello, I am a Trimmer/Upholstery man. Marine Grade Vynal is best. Be certain to use a UV Procted Thread when sewing. Then you can treat the Vynal with a UV Proctetant, (will not name any brands here) but there are some good and some bad. Armor All is BAD! Do not use that becuase it contains Silicone and other ingrediants that will make Vynal appear nice, but after 1 year will ruin it. |
